      This dealership does not follow DMV/state guidelines and WILLFULLY advises customers to disregard them as well. As a VIRGINIA resident, car purchases require the cars are registered within 30 days. This is VA law. And I made this clear to them the day of purchase. My car was purchased on February 13, 2023, today is April 7, 2023, and NO REGISTATION/TAGS have been received (process probably not even initiated). Two different representatives told me "not to worry because Maryland temporary tags are good for 60 days". This is not acceptable and it is illegal to even knowingly try to use this loophole. This dealership does not follow through on basic transactions. They were given an amount higher than the total due, but since the dealership was in "closing hours", we were told we would get a check mailed to us. Here we are almost 2 months later and no check received. My credit union, which is whom I obtained financing from, has sent me letters that I am failing to comply with my Note and Security agreement, as they have yet to received any title or lien. They are fully aware. They have been given many opportunities. They simply do not care, or have incompetent staff, or both. TWO MONTHS, and over 30 calls and emails trying to get this resolved, and NOTHING HAS BEEN ACCOMPLISHED. Does ANYONE there have the skills it takes to manage that dealership, or department for that matter? UNACCEPTABLE.
